Toward Singlet Oxygen Delivery at a Measured Rate:
A Self-Reporting Photosensitizer

Abstract
A Bodipy-based
energy transfer cassette with a singlet oxygen reactive
linker between the donor and acceptor modules has an interesting emergent
property, if the acceptor module is also a photosensitizer. Singlet
oxygen produced by the photosensitizer reacts rapidly with the molecule
itself to liberate the energy donor, resulting in an enhanced fluorescence
emission. The result is a self-reporting photosensitizer providing
an assessment of the singlet oxygen production rate under the operational
conditions
